Christ the King Episcopal Church’s Approach to Youth Programs and Engagement

At Christ the King Episcopal Church, fostering a vibrant community for youth is a priority. This congregation believes that engaging young people in meaningful programs not only enriches their lives but also strengthens the church community as a whole. This article explores how Christ the King Episcopal Church approaches youth programs and engagement, making it a welcoming place for young souls to thrive.

Commitment to Spiritual Growth

The foundation of Christ the King Episcopal Church’s youth programs is rooted in spiritual growth. The church offers various educational opportunities such as Sunday school, confirmation classes, and Bible study groups tailored specifically for young people. These programs are designed to help youth understand their faith deeply, encouraging them to ask questions and explore their beliefs in a supportive environment.

Community Service Initiatives

Alongside spiritual education, community service plays a crucial role in engaging youth at Christ the King Episcopal Church. The church organizes multiple outreach initiatives where young members can volunteer within the local community—be it through food drives, environmental cleanups, or helping at shelters. These activities not only provide practical assistance but also instill values of compassion and service among participants.

Social Activities and Fellowship

Understanding that building relationships is key to retaining youth engagement, Christ the King provides numerous social activities aimed at fostering fellowship among its younger members. Events such as game nights, movie screenings, retreats, and seasonal gatherings allow youths to bond with one another outside of traditional worship settings while enjoying their time together in a fun atmosphere.

Mentorship Programs

To further enhance personal development among its youth members, Christ the King Episcopal Church has implemented mentorship programs that pair younger individuals with adult mentors from within the congregation. This initiative ensures that youths have access to guidance as they navigate life’s challenges—offering support in academic pursuits or personal dilemmas while strengthening intergenerational ties within the church community.

Encouraging Leadership Opportunities

Christ the King understands that empowering young people will encourage them to take ownership of their faith journey. As such, leadership opportunities abound for those who wish to get involved more actively; from leading prayers during services to organizing events or serving on committees focused on youth affairs. This not only fosters confidence but also allows youths to play an integral part in shaping their church experience.
